A novel chemiluminescence (CL) system for ammonium ion combined with flow-i
njection analysis is presented in this paper. It is based on the CL reactio
n between luminol, immobilized electrostatically on an anion-exchange colum
n, and chlorine electrochemically generated on-line via a platinum electrod
e from hydrochloric acid in a coulometric cell. Ammonium ion reacts with ch
lorine and decreases the observed CL intensity. The system responds linearl
y to ammonium ion concentration in the range 1.0-100 mu M, and the detectio
n limit is 0.4 mu M. A complete analysis, including sampling and washing, c
ould be performed in 1 min with a relative standard deviation of < 6.0%. Th
e system is stable for over 500 determinations and has been applied success
fully to the determination of ammonium ion in rainwater samples. (C) 1999 E
